A Virginia Beach hunter was in serious condition after being shot by another member of his hunting party in Nelson County on Thursday, according to officials.
Paul Arnold, 50, was shot in the upper thigh by a bullet from a .270 rifle as he walked away from his stand, said spokeswoman Julia Dixon of the Virginia Department of Game and Inland Fisheries.
The shot was fired by Johnny Edmonds, 58, of Alberta, she said.
Dixon characterized Arnold’s condition as stable Friday, while the University of Virginia Medical Center listed him in serious condition.
Arnold was airlifted to the trauma center at the University of Virginia Medical Center, according to Dixon.
The incident is under investigation by officers from the game department, Dixon said.
